    Quote Originally Posted by Wendler View Post
    Chaunce, won't that give him wheelbite? Or will they still be small like skateboard ones?
    Depends on how low his setup is and how soft/hard his bushings are. The wheels my friend got were 65mm, and he never had a problem with them. I guess your friend could ask the people at the skate shop to try the wheels before buying. Just put them on the board and lean as hard as you can.
